Add and Remove KML overlay to a Google Map from external link -


i'm trying emulate functionality

https://maps.google.com/maps?q=http://en.wikipedia.org/w/index.php%3ftitle%3dtemplate:attached_kml/n_postcode_area%26action%3draw

i want able add , remove postcode region external link / checkbox. have kml file loading correctly using code have no idea how attach external event listener / handler.

function initialize() {   var london = new google.maps.latlng(51.522416,-0.11673);   var mapoptions = {     zoom: 11,     center: london,     maptypeid: google.maps.maptypeid.roadmap   }    var map = new google.maps.map(document.getelementbyid('map-canvas'), mapoptions);    var ctalayer = new google.maps.kmllayer({     url: 'path/to/kml',     suppressinfowindows: true   });   ctalayer.setmap(map);  }  google.maps.event.adddomlistener(window, 'load', initialize); 

i've tried looking in ctalayer object individual nodes kml file dont seem there.


Comments

Popular posts from this blog

java - Jmockit String final length method mocking Issue -

asp.net - Razor Page Hosted on IIS 6 Fails Every Morning -

c++ - wxwidget compiling on windows command prompt -